This would be one step down >a long raod, and that's how it should be positioned. > > Right, I think if VACUUM is improved than the semantics of AV in the backend might change, but I think there will always be a need for some maintenance, and a daemon that monitors the maintenance needs of your database and fires off appropriate maintenance commands for you is good. No it doesn't solve all problems, but I think it solves a lot of problems for a lot of people. Besides VACUUM isn't the only the AV does, it also does ANALYZE to keep your stats up-to-date and it watches for XID wraparound. It could also look for REINDEX opportunities and who knows what else in the future. >I am very concerned that with Feature Freeze 2 weeks away we seem to be in a >similar position to where we were a year ago.
